MMTC Tender for Purchase of 50,000 MT Imported Hard Coking Coal

MMTC, India’s largest and state owned trading house, issued a tender for purchase of 50,000 MT (30,000 MT firm and 20,000 MT optional) imported prime hard coking coal on behalf of Neelachal Ispat Nigam Limited (NINL), Odisha.

The material should be imported washed prime hard coking coal of size 0 to 50 mm which needs to be delivered at integrated steel plant, NINL. Delivery of the material to start on immediate basis after placing the order by MMTC/NINL. Delivery to be completed on or before 25 May’17.

The offer submitted by the bidder will be valid till 25 May’17.

Specification

Total moisture (as received basis): 10% max
Volatile matter (air dried basis): 21 to 27%
Ash (air dried basis): 8.9% max
Sulphur: 0.6% max
Gleseler plastometer test: 600 min

Eligibility criteria

1. Self certification of copy of Bill of Lading of imports given details of the origin and the source of supply.
2. In case bidder is offering imported cargo which is in transit, a copy of load port analysis report carried out by a independent inspection agency of repute at load port needs to be submitted.
3. If the material is within India and the same is being offered, disport analysis report needs to be submitted certifying the specifications of the cargo.

Tender schedule (IST)

Due date for submitting the bids is 11 May’17 till 14:00 hrs and the opening of the bids is scheduled on same day at 15:00 hrs.
